Key Industry Insights Driving Review Authenticity

Criterion Industry Benchmark Emerging Standards
Regulatory Transparency Identifying licensed operators via official registries Real-time updates on licensing status and compliance audits
Game Fairness & RNG Certification Third-party testing labs like eCOGRA and GLI reports Interpreting certification data in user-friendly formats; ongoing audits
Player Feedback & Risk Management Forums, reviews, and social media commentary Aggregated sentiment analysis coupled with incident resolution reports
Payment Speed & Security Withdrawal times and Secure Payment Protocols Blockchain integrations and real-time payout dashboards

Emerging Trends and Future Directions

Automation and Real-Time Data Updates

Advances in data scraping, machine learning, and AI-driven sentiment analysis are enabling real-time updates to reviews, offering players current and actionable insights without significant manual intervention.

Regulatory Alignment and Localized Content

As jurisdictions like Ontario implement regulated markets, review platforms increasingly tailor content to regional dynamics, ensuring accuracy and compliance. Player-Centric Transparency Mechanisms

Interactive dashboards, dispute resolution records, and transparent scoring models are becoming standard, empowering players with a clearer understanding of casino performance metrics.
